Five steps to ranking in local search:
1.Have a business address and phone number that is local.
2.Build out citations on sites including Yelp, City Search, Super Pages, etc. The information on each listing should be correct and should be the same across the board.
3.Claim a Google Places page for your business. Owner verified listings will generally rank higher than non-verified listings.
4.Linkbuild specifically to your local listing on Google.
5.Generate reviews. Your customers will want to know what other people thought about your service, so encourage your satisfied customers to go online and post a review about their experience.
